About the role

The Southern Environmental Law Center (SELC) is seeking a Chief Administrative Officer (CAO). This position will be based in one of the following offices: Charlottesville, VA (preferred); Atlanta, GA; Chapel Hill, NC; Washington, DC; or Richmond, VA. The successful candidate will join senior executive leadership and report to our Executive Director. The CAO will integrate the systems and teams that keep SELC running —Human Resources, Finance, Administration, Information Technology and the General Counsel’s risk-management functions. The CAO will build the technology, operational backbone, and management discipline that enables SELC to advance our mission. This is an excellent opportunity to join a highly successful, nationally recognized organization that is effectively addressing some of the most pressing and challenging environmental issues throughout the South and the nation.

Primary Responsibilities

  • Serve as a principal partner and advisor to the Executive Director on the management and operations of the organization, helping set organizational policies, staffing, priorities, and direction.
  • Attend meetings of the Board of Trustees and present updates as needed. Serve as staff liaison to the Board Audit Committee.
  • Assume administrative and operational responsibilities now carried by the Executive Director, Deputy Director, and Office Directors, and set annual goals, with measures of success, for each supervised function, holding each accountable for delivering against them.
  • Oversee SELC’s IT function and guide development of a multi-year technology strategy; ensure AI is adopted responsibly through governance frameworks, policies, and training; and build the IT team’s structure, talent, and service culture.
  • Oversee the Finance function, providing executive leadership for budgeting, financial planning, internal controls, audit, and compliance, and ensuring finance systems are efficient, well controlled, and integrated with SELC’s broader operations.
  • Oversee the Human Resources function, providing executive leadership for recruiting and retention, compensation and benefits, performance management, professional development, and employee relations, while strengthening management and supervisory practices across the organization.
  • Oversee the Administration function, ensuring facilities and day-to-day operations run smoothly and consistently across offices.
  • Integrate the General Counsel and risk-management functions with operations, ensuring professional execution of enterprise risk management and legal compliance in areas including insurance, real estate, contracting, and records management.
  • Raise SELC’s standard of project management and execution within SELC’s operations and lead the supervised functions through change with the project planning and internal-communications discipline that makes transitions successful.
  • Lead with SELC’s values: impact-focused excellence, respectful candor and integrity, inclusion and consultation, sincere collaboration, and mission-driven initiative.
  • Partner with internal stakeholders to advance SELC’s diversity, equity, and inclusion objectives, and recruit, mentor, and develop a strong operations leadership bench.

About SELC

The Southern Environmental Law Center is one of the nation’s most powerful defenders of the environment, rooted in the South. With a long track record, SELC takes on the toughest environmental challenges in court, in government, and in our communities to protect our region’s air, water, climate, wildlife, lands, and people. Nonprofit and nonpartisan, the organization has a staff of 250, including more than 160 legal and policy experts and advocates. Headquartered in Charlottesville, VA, SELC has offices in Asheville, Atlanta, Birmingham, Chapel Hill, Charleston, Nashville, Richmond, and Washington, DC.
